- The distance between Nioro, Mali and Harrisburg, Pennsylvania, Usa is approximately 7,022 km or 4,364 mi.
- To reach Nioro in this distance one would set out from Harrisburg, Pennsylvania bearing 92.4° or E and follow the great circles arc to approach Nioro bearing 127.7° or SE .
- Nioro has a subtropical hot steppe climate (BSh) whereas Harrisburg, Pennsylvania has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Nioro is in or near the tropical very dry forest biome whereas Harrisburg, Pennsylvania is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 16.7 °C (30.1°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 14.9 °C (26.8°F) less in Nioro.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 570.7 mm (22.5 in) less which is equivalent to 570.7 l/m² (14.01 US gal/ft²) or 5,707,000 l/ha (610,116 US gal/ac) less. About 4/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 21.9° higher in Nioro than in Harrisburg, Pennsylvania.
